Service bond
1 year compulsory service, or ₹10 L penalty. Leaving before completing this period triggers the penalty below.
Source says: 1-2 yr variable
State-level figure, not confirmed against this college's own bond order. A bond can be the largest number in the decision — confirm it in writing before accepting a seat.

NMC: Recognized
Recognised means graduates need no extra clearance to register with a state medical council.
Full recognition history (NMC's own words)
when degree granted on or after August, 2011 (Previously under Kerala Univ.). Permission to increase from 100 to 150 have been given during A/Y 2023-2024. Continuation of Recognition granted for one (01) year for 2022-23 only. Permitted for admission for 2023-24. Annual renewal permission granted for 150 MBBS seats for AY 2024-25.LOP granted for increase in intake of 100 MBBS Seats (from 150 to 250) for the Academic Year 2025-26. Annual Renewal Permitted for 150 MBBS seats for AY 2025-26.
Before you rank it
- Category certificates differ by route: central OBC-NCL format for MCC's AIQ, the state's own format for state counselling. One certificate rarely serves both.
- This seat can carry a service bond — read it as part of the price, not fine print.
- Reporting is in person with originals — no proxy. Keep a signed receipt for every document handed over.
What the numbers can't tell you — ask a senior
Five questions worth one phone call before this college goes high on your list. Current students answer these honestly; brochures don't.
- Hostel reality — rooms per student, mess quality, and whether first-years actually get a seat or hunt for PGs.
- Patient load — clinical exposure is the education. A packed OPD teaches more than a famous name with an empty ward.
- Internship stipend — disclosed to NMC: ₹9,000/month — below the state column's ₹25,000 (NMC disclosure, Dec 2025–Jan 2026 — internet-sourced, verify). Still ask whether it lands on time.
- Bond enforcement — is the service bond genuinely enforced here, and how are postings allotted? Seniors know the practice, not just the order.
- Faculty presence — vacancies in key departments show up in NMC inspection reports and in seniors' complaints long before rankings move.
